Apogem Capital is a leading alternatives investor, with decades of experience investing in the middle market and approximately $39 billion in assets under management. By offering a full range of capital solutions, Apogem delivers innovative solutions to private equity sponsors and portfolio companies while generating access to highly sought-after opportunities for our clients. Key Areas of Responsibility:
- Support senior business development / investor relations ”BDIR” team with prospect & territory management for active fundraises
- Schedule and attend meetings & calls with senior BDIR team. Distribute call notes to stakeholders around the Firm
- Coordinate meeting follow up with IR & Investment teams
- Proactively monitor & update fundraising pipelines in CRM in conjunction with senior BDIR team
- Conduct market intelligence on prospective clients Private Equity portfolios as well as competitor analysis via Preqin and other industry databases
- Produce content to assist in BDIR teams fundraising efforts
- Strong product knowledge required, understanding of fundraise timelines, key competitors, market/product positioning and distinguishing factors
- Develop an understanding of Apogem’s investment strategies to support fundraising activity
- Support IR team in the RFP/RFI/Questionnaire process as needed
- Periodic attendance at tradeshows
- Assist with client onboarding /follow up as needed
Associate Role
The ideal candidate will support business development and investor relations’ professionals and assist in the fundraising efforts relating to the firm’s alternative investment capabilities. Additionally, the candidate will perform special projects for the business and investor relations’ teams as requested.
Candidate Profile
- Four-year college degree
- Two to three years’ experience preferably in a related field of financial services, investing, and/or marketing for a finance-related firm
- Extreme attention to detail
- Demonstrated success in the creation of high-quality PowerPoint marketing presentations
- Power user in Excel (ability to navigate complicated spreadsheets, write formulas, create detailed charts, etc.)
- Verbal, written communications skills and an ability to work with all levels of internal staff
- Strong organizational skills: must be able to multi-task and manage priorities
- Demonstrated resourcefulness and initiative
- Ability to work in a team-oriented culture and maintain a high-level of communication
- Strong math skills and grasp of fundamental investment concepts
